Transaction 3e23ac41d0edd2f660f7cd04a264aa6719a31e67750f946ae86c89ee2478c28e
1 Input
1 Output
-
3e23ac41d0edd2f660f7cd04a264aa6719a31e67750f946ae86c89ee2478c28e:0
- value
- 7586434
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 34cfd7530e329e2a0db6189c25b837297f8e5972 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15pF82fi64xGB8Yzm7wraD8JzXAtoMCCh5